Tips for Finding TN Visa Sponsorship as a Chemist

Verify your degree matches the role

TN classification for Chemist requires a degree in chemistry or a closely related field. A biochemistry or chemical engineering degree can qualify, but your transcript must show coursework that maps directly to the offered position's duties.

Target industries with established TN pipelines

Pharmaceutical manufacturers, petrochemical firms, and food safety testing labs regularly sponsor TN visas for Chemist roles. These sectors have in-house immigration teams familiar with TN documentation, which reduces the risk of a deficient employer letter.

Scrutinize the employer support letter before entry

The employer letter must state your specific job duties, the TN category, your qualifying degree, and the employment period. CBP officers can deny entry if the letter is vague or lists duties inconsistent with the Chemist classification under USMCA Appendix 1603.D.1.

Understand Mexican nationals face a separate process

Canadian citizens can seek TN admission directly at a U.S. port of entry, but Mexican nationals must apply at a U.S. consulate and obtain a visa stamp before traveling. Build in extra lead time if you hold Mexican citizenship and are coordinating a start date.

Clarify analytical versus research duties during negotiation

Some Chemist job descriptions blend quality control tasks with research responsibilities. Ensure the offer letter and employer support letter reflect duties that clearly align with the USMCA Chemist definition, since purely technician-level roles do not qualify for TN classification.

Chemist TN Visa: Frequently Asked Questions

Does a Chemist role automatically qualify for TN visa sponsorship?

Not automatically. The position must require a degree in chemistry or a related scientific field, and the actual job duties must align with the USMCA definition of a Chemist. Quality control technician roles that don't require a degree-level background are commonly confused with qualifying Chemist positions but won't support a TN.

How does TN compare to H-1B for Chemist professionals?

TN has no annual lottery or waiting period for Canadians, making it far more predictable than H-1B, which is subject to a randomized selection process with limited annual slots. Canadian citizens can receive TN status at a port of entry the same day. The trade-off is that TN doesn't lead directly to a green card and must be renewed periodically with continued employer sponsorship.

What documents does my employer need to prepare for my TN filing?

Your employer must provide a support letter on company letterhead specifying your job title, a description of duties consistent with the Chemist USMCA category, your degree credentials, the offered employment period, and confirmation that the position is not permanent in intent. You'll also need your own degree transcripts or diploma. Canadian citizens present these at the port of entry; Mexican nationals submit them as part of the consular visa application.

What happens if my Chemist TN is denied at the border?

CBP can deny TN admission if the employer letter is deficient, your degree doesn't clearly support the Chemist classification, or the offered duties appear more technician-level than professional. You're generally free to return home, address the deficiency, and re-apply, but you cannot work in the U.S. during that period. Having a thorough employer letter reviewed before you travel is the most effective way to avoid this outcome.
